Europe Domestic Courier Market Market Concentration & Innovation
The European domestic courier market is characterized by a high degree of concentration, with a few major players dominating the landscape. Post NL, DHL Group, UPS, FedEx, and DPDgroup collectively hold a significant market share (estimated at xx%), benefiting from established networks and brand recognition. However, smaller, specialized players are also present, often focusing on niche segments like express delivery or specific geographic regions. Market share fluctuations are influenced by factors such as M&A activity, technological advancements, and regulatory changes. For example, the February 2023 acquisition of a final-mile courier company by DPD UK demonstrates ongoing consolidation. The total value of M&A deals within the sector during the study period (2019-2024) reached approximately xx Million, highlighting significant investment and strategic maneuvering.
Innovation within the sector is driven by several factors:
- Technological advancements: Automation, AI-powered route optimization, and the use of robotics (as seen in Otto Group's September 2023 initiative) are significantly impacting efficiency and cost-effectiveness.
- Sustainability initiatives: Growing pressure for environmentally friendly solutions is driving investment in electric vehicle fleets and sustainable packaging. DHL's February 2023 implementation of sustainable logistics solutions exemplifies this trend.
- Regulatory frameworks: Evolving regulations related to data privacy, cross-border shipments, and environmental standards influence operational strategies and investment decisions.
- Product substitutes: The rise of alternative delivery models, such as crowd-sourced delivery services, presents a competitive challenge, requiring established players to innovate and adapt.
- End-user trends: The increasing demand for faster and more reliable delivery services, particularly within the e-commerce sector, shapes the development of express delivery options and advanced tracking technologies.

Key Developments in Europe Domestic Courier Market Industry
- September 2023: The Otto Group plans to deploy Covariant robots to increase operational efficiency, build resilience against labor market challenges, and improve the overall quality of work within their fulfillment centers. This signifies a significant investment in automation to address labor shortages and enhance operational capabilities.
- February 2023: DHL Global Forwarding successfully implemented sustainable logistics solutions for its customer Grundfos. This highlights the growing importance of sustainability within the industry and the adoption of eco-friendly practices by major players.
- February 2023: DPD UK acquired a final-mile courier company, expanding its network and strengthening its market position. This underscores the ongoing consolidation within the sector through mergers and acquisitions.
